WebSep 17, 2024 · Cyberbullying is bullying with the use of digital technologies. It can take place on social media, messaging platforms, gaming platforms and mobile phones. It is repeated behaviour, aimed at scaring, angering or shaming those who are targeted. Examples include: spreading lies about, or posting embarrassing photos of, someone on social media.

WebBullying is a distinctive pattern of repeatedly and deliberately harming and humiliating others, specifically those who are smaller, weaker, younger or in any way more vulnerable than the bully.

WebJul 31, 2024 · Bullying is repeated unwelcome and hostile behavior long linked to power imbalances. 1 Bullies often target people who are younger or smaller than they are, who work as their subordinates, or who belong to marginalized or minority groups.
